Patio demolition services involve the careful removal and disposal of existing outdoor surfaces, such as concrete, brick, stone, or pavers. This process typically includes breaking up the old patio, clearing away debris, and preparing the space for new construction or landscaping projects. Skilled contractors use specialized tools and techniques to ensure the demolition is efficient and minimizes disruption to the surrounding yard or property. Homeowners seeking this service often want to update or replace an outdated, damaged, or unattractive patio with a fresh, new design.

One common reason for seeking patio demolition is the presence of cracks, uneven surfaces, or extensive wear that compromise safety and usability. Over time, patios can develop issues like shifting, sinking, or staining that make outdoor spaces less enjoyable or even hazardous. Demolition provides a clean slate, allowing homeowners to start anew with a more functional, aesthetically pleasing outdoor area. Additionally, some property owners may need to remove a patio to create space for other features such as gardens, pools, or outdoor kitchens.

The overview below groups typical Patio Demolition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Most minor patio demolition projects typically cost between $250 and $600. These jobs often involve removing small sections or replacing damaged areas and can be completed quickly by local contractors.

Partial Demolition - For larger sections or partial patio removals, costs usually range from $600 to $1,500. Many projects in this range involve removing and replacing specific areas of a patio while preserving the rest.

Full Patio Removal - Complete demolition of an entire patio generally falls between $1,500 and $4,000. Larger, more complex projects can reach $5,000 or more, especially if extensive preparation or disposal is required.

Full Replacement - Replacing an existing patio with a new surface typically costs $4,000 to $10,000+. The price varies based on size, materials, and site conditions, with larger or more intricate designs pushing into higher cost tiers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What does patio demolition service include? Patio demolition services typically involve the safe removal and disposal of existing patio materials, including concrete, pavers, or decking, to prepare the area for new construction or landscaping.

Are local contractors equipped to handle different patio materials? Yes, local service providers are experienced in demolishing various patio materials such as concrete, brick, stone, and wood decking.

How do contractors ensure safety during patio demolition? Contractors follow safety protocols to prevent damage to surrounding structures and to protect workers and property during demolition projects.

Can patio demolition services help with site cleanup? Many local contractors include debris removal and site cleanup as part of their patio demolition services to leave the area ready for the next phase.

What should be considered before starting patio demolition? It is important to assess the existing patio’s condition, the presence of underground utilities, and any local regulations that may affect demolition work.
